Handover note — from Director Pell Ansgar to Director Rota Kivenne, for sales leads at Thornquist Manufacturing. The Duramax-C line retires at year-end. Stop quoting new Duramax-C orders after this month; honor existing contracts through expiry. Migration path is the Vexor series; spec sheets are with the product team. Channel partners in Lowmere get notified first. Open items listed in the shared tracker. Context for the retirement sits in the confidential note below.

management briefing: Only 33 of the 205 pilot accounts renewed Kasath, so a churn review is set for October 17. Weniusek Logistics is in early talks to buy Holethax Freight for about $345.6 million.

Quick capacity note for the Lanternfall migration tooling. We run zero-downtime schema migrations by dual-writing, backfilling in batches, then flipping reads — nothing exotic, but the batch sizing matters a lot. Too big and replication lag spikes on the Ostermere replicas; too small and a backfill takes all week. New folks: don't eyeball these, they were tuned against real traffic during the Q3 load tests. Start from the defaults and adjust only with a lag dashboard open. Here's what we currently use.

constants for yaduf-fahag:
BUDGETS = {
    "kelix": 528,
    "briwyn": 734,
}

Leadership Review Briefing — Norvale Expansion

Vextra Holdings will enter the Kellarin region in Q3. Capex estimate: 2.1M. Breakeven projected at month 14. Local partner vetting complete; lease terms under negotiation in Port Ashven. Finance to model three demand scenarios by Friday. Full rollout sequencing is detailed in the note below.

board note of yahig-yahif: Silmirox Works plans to raise the Aldius list price by 18.5 percent in January. The steering committee signed off on a budget of $141.9 million for Project Tamix. The renewal with Eliysek Logistics closes at $114.1 million a year, 18.9 percent below the last contract. Project Gordor slips by a full year because of the supplier delay.